I am running Windows 7 x64 and Firefox 8. In my Task Manager I display the I/O Write Bytes of all processes. I have found that Firefox is ALWAYS the Process with the largest amount of write bytes after it has been running an hour or so even though there are dozens of other processes there. The only Web page is Google and all of my plugins are disabled.

선택된 해결법

Firefox may be updating the phishing protection database or do maintenance with other files like places.sqlite. It should stop at some point if that has been done.

Start Firefox in Diagnose Firefox issues using Troubleshoot Mode to check if one of the extensions is causing the problem.
